No journey is perfect, and Roshan also made some mistakes, especially in managing his time effectively across subjects.
"Actually, maine maths ke courses me bahut zyada aise time spend kar diya tha”
“Maine probability calculus aur linear algebra ye teen subjects complete karne me around one and a half months laga diye the"
This shows that over-focusing on a few subjects can affect overall preparation. Time balance is just as important as effort.
He also realised that studying the same topic from multiple sources was not always helpful.
"Maine actually do alag alag faculties ke lecture dekh liye the aur jab maine ye sab dekhe uske baad mujhe realise hua ki ye karne ki zarurat nahi thi"
This is a valuable lesson: more content does not always mean better preparation. Sometimes, it only leads to confusion and wasted time.
Towards the end, he faced another challenge, an incomplete syllabus.
"Actually, mere do subject baaki reh gaye the DBMS aur GATE aptitude poora baaki reh gaya tha lekin main kaafi dar gaya tha us time ki mera syllabus poora nahi ho paya hai abhi"
This reflects a common fear among students. However, despite this, he continued his preparation instead of giving up.
Instead of focusing on quantity, Roshan adopted a smarter approach by attempting limited tests but at the right time.
"Main last ke 15 to 20 days me hi maine seven to eight tests diye the bas"
This shows that strategic preparation matters more than blindly following trends. Even a few well-attempted tests can be effective if combined with proper revision.
